121 Works on Paper 330 JOYCE, JAMES. FinnegansWake London: 1971. [iv], 628 pp. Orange cloth. Fine copy in fine dust jacket. Joyce’s last and most innovative work in a style which he referred to as “great part of every human experience is passed in a state which cannot be rendered sensible by the use of wide-awake lan- guage, cutanddry grammar and goahead plot”. Throughout the ‘Wake’ (as in a dream), the charac- ters appear in many guises and undergo numerous transmutations that range from the mythological to the geographical. As to the exact identity of the dreamer (or dreamers), there is speculation and mystery. € 150 - 250 331 JOYCE, JAMES. Ulysses London Folio Society 2004, Preface by Stephen J. Joyce.
